Interior Shutters Painting in Waco, TX
Interior shutters painting services involve refreshing the appearance of existing window shutters through professional painting or refinishing. This service covers a variety of projects, including updating wood or faux wood shutters, restoring damaged or faded finishes, and customizing colors to match interior decor. Homeowners often seek this service to enhance the aesthetic appeal of their windows, improve the overall look of a room, or to give their interior shutters a new, polished appearance without the expense of replacement.
Before requesting interior shutters painting, property owners typically want to understand the scope of work, including surface preparation, paint or stain options, and the expected finish quality. It’s also helpful to consider the current condition of the shutters, whether they require repairs prior to painting, and if any specific color or style preferences should be accommodated. Clear communication about these details ensures the project aligns with the homeowner’s vision for their space.

Interior Shutters Painting Questions
What are interior shutters painting services? Interior shutters painting involves applying fresh paint to enhance the appearance and protect the shutters inside a property.
Which types of shutters can be painted? Most types of interior shutters, including wood and composite, can be painted for a updated look.
How should I prepare for shutter painting? Proper preparation includes cleaning surfaces and removing hardware to ensure a smooth, long-lasting finish.
Are there color options available? Yes, a variety of colors and finishes can be chosen to match or complement interior decor styles.
